Adding vehicle models.

Long story short I am trying to figure out what extra vehicles it is possible to add to Joint Ops. I know there are some mods out there I'm not too sure how to work with them and or if I'm allowed to work with them.

I am making a map with many different civilian towns with lots of AI civilian activity. I have them driving Taxi's, fuel trucks, and transport trucks. Besides the taxi none of these are really civilian vehicles. I have seen some cool screen shots of pickup trucks etc.

1. Is there some type of mod I can use to add a few more vehicles?
2. Am I allowed to use other peoples models?
3. When a new model is added does it replace an old one?
4. And if it is possible how the heck do I even start?

I use DFXMed for my map making.

1. Is there some type of mod I can use to add a few more vehicles?
You could use a blank PFF file and use packit to import your own item to it. There are a few ways you can go here..

2. Am I allowed to use other peoples models?
If you wish to use items from other people mods you first need to ask for permission to use that item, it's just respect to ask. Most won't mind as long as you don't take credit for there work.

3. When a new model is added does it replace an old one?
Are you just replacing the skin of the vehicle or is it a new vehicle added.
You can re skin a vehicle to change the paint job without too much trouble.
If you want to add a new vehicle it can be a LOT of work from scratch. Taking one from a mod would be quick and easy way as someone has done all the work for you.

4. And if it is possible how the heck do I even start?
Yes it is possible but a hell of a lot of work. Start by reading forums which specialize in mods, e.g. DFReload (no offense to NovaHQ). Pull the game apart using a PFF Utility (found in downloads section) you will end up lots of different files, work out what they are for and how to convert them.

I would avoid thinking of making a proper mod for the fact when you finish it there will be no one around to play it unless you host it and everyone joining the server would have to have it installed. The amount of time that goes into a mod is ridiculous. Your better off finding a mod you like and join the team of like minded guys. Some people are good with code and others with graphics as a team you can accomplish a lot more quicker as opposed to doing it on your own.
On the other hand if it is just for you and you only want to add a few things and keep it basic go for it.
